This lab manual is a companion to the third edition of the textbook Computational Methods and GIS Applications in Social Sciences. It uses an open-source platform, KNIME, to illustrate a step-by-step implementation of each case study in the book. Could also be used as a GIS automation reference for advanced users in spatial analysis.
Fahui Wang is Associate Dean of the Pinkie Gordon Lane Graduate School and Cyril and Tutta Vetter Alumni Professor in the Department of Geography and Anthropology, Louisiana State University. He earned a BS in geography at Peking University, China, and an MA in economics and a PhD in city and regional planning at the Ohio State University. His research has revolved around the broad theme of spatially integrated computational social sciences, public policy and planning in geographic information systems. He is among the top 1% most-cited researchers in geography in the world.
